通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

如何用python写一个简单的代码

如何用python写一个简单的代码

如何用Python写一个简单的代码

在编程世界中,Python因其简洁、易学、强大的功能而备受欢迎。选择一个简单的项目、理解基本语法、使用合适的开发环境、测试和调试代码、不断学习和改进,这些都是用Python编写代码的重要步骤。本文将详细介绍如何用Python写一个简单的代码,从基础语法到实际应用的各个方面。

一、选择一个简单的项目

要开始用Python编写代码,首先要选择一个简单的项目或任务,例如计算两个数的和、创建一个简单的文本处理程序或构建一个小型的Web应用。这不仅能帮助你掌握基础知识,还能让你更有动力去学习和实践。

1.1 理解项目需求

在选择项目后,首先需要理解项目的需求和功能。例如,如果你的项目是计算两个数的和,那么你需要明确输入是什么,输出是什么,如何处理异常情况等。

1.2 制定计划

在理解需求后,制定一个简单的计划,包括实现步骤和所需的功能模块。这样能帮助你有条不紊地编写代码。

二、理解基本语法

在编写Python代码前,理解基本语法是至关重要的。Python的语法相对简单,但掌握好基本语法能为后续编写复杂代码打下坚实的基础。

2.1 变量和数据类型

Python支持多种数据类型,包括整数、浮点数、字符串、列表、元组、字典等。了解如何定义和使用这些数据类型是编写Python代码的基础。

# 定义变量

a = 10

b = 20.5

c = "Hello, Python!"

2.2 控制结构

控制结构包括条件语句、循环语句等,用于控制代码的执行流程。常见的控制结构有if-else、for循环、while循环等。

# 条件语句

if a > b:

print("a is greater than b")

else:

print("a is less than or equal to b")

循环语句

for i in range(5):

print(i)

三、使用合适的开发环境

选择一个合适的开发环境能提高编写代码的效率和质量。常见的开发环境有IDLE、PyCharm、VS Code等。

3.1 配置开发环境

在选择开发环境后,需要进行相应的配置,以便更好地编写和运行Python代码。例如,在VS Code中,可以安装Python插件、配置解释器等。

3.2 使用开发工具

善于使用开发工具能提高编写代码的效率。例如,使用代码补全、语法高亮、调试工具等。

四、编写代码

在理解基本语法和配置好开发环境后,就可以开始编写代码了。这里以计算两个数的和为例,详细介绍编写代码的步骤。

4.1 输入和输出

首先,需要获取用户的输入,并将其转换为相应的数据类型。在Python中,可以使用input()函数获取输入。

# 获取用户输入

num1 = input("Enter the first number: ")

num2 = input("Enter the second number: ")

转换为整数

num1 = int(num1)

num2 = int(num2)

4.2 处理逻辑

接下来,编写处理逻辑,即计算两个数的和。可以将其封装在一个函数中,以提高代码的复用性和可读性。

# 计算两个数的和

def calculate_sum(a, b):

return a + b

调用函数

result = calculate_sum(num1, num2)

4.3 显示结果

最后,将计算结果显示给用户。在Python中,可以使用print()函数输出结果。

# 显示结果

print("The sum is:", result)

五、测试和调试代码

编写完代码后,需要进行测试和调试,以确保代码的正确性和稳定性。

5.1 单元测试

单元测试是测试代码最小单元的正确性。可以使用Python自带的unittest模块进行单元测试。

import unittest

class TestSum(unittest.TestCase):

def test_calculate_sum(self):

self.assertEqual(calculate_sum(10, 20), 30)

self.assertEqual(calculate_sum(-10, 20), 10)

self.assertEqual(calculate_sum(0, 0), 0)

if __name__ == '__main__':

unittest.main()

5.2 调试工具

使用调试工具能帮助你发现和解决代码中的问题。例如,在VS Code中,可以使用断点、逐步执行等功能进行调试。

六、不断学习和改进

编写代码是一个不断学习和改进的过程。通过不断学习新的知识和技术,能提高编写代码的能力和效率。

6.1 学习资源

有很多学习Python的资源,包括书籍、在线教程、视频课程等。选择合适的学习资源,能帮助你更好地掌握Python。

6.2 实践项目

通过参与实际项目,能将所学的知识应用到实际中,提高解决问题的能力。例如,可以参与开源项目、开发自己的小项目等。

七、总结

通过选择一个简单的项目、理解基本语法、使用合适的开发环境、编写代码、测试和调试代码、不断学习和改进,能帮助你更好地掌握Python编写代码的技巧。在编写代码的过程中,要注意代码的可读性、复用性和稳定性,不断优化和改进代码。希望本文能帮助你更好地理解如何用Python编写简单的代码。

相关问答FAQs:

如何开始学习Python编程?
Python是一种易于学习的编程语言,适合初学者。可以从在线课程、书籍和视频教程入手。建议从基础语法、数据类型、控制结构等内容开始,逐步深入到函数和模块的使用。

有哪些简单的Python代码示例适合新手?
新手可以尝试一些简单的代码,例如打印“Hello, World!”、计算两个数的和或编写一个简单的猜数字游戏。这些示例不仅能够帮助理解基础语法,还能提高编程的兴趣。

如何调试Python代码以解决错误?
调试代码是编程过程中不可避免的一部分。可以通过在代码中添加打印语句,使用Python内置的调试工具(如pdb),或者利用集成开发环境(IDE)中的调试功能来逐步检查代码,识别并修复错误。

相关文章